Revolut Mobile Finally Starts Rolling Out Unlimited 5G Service in the UK

Tuesday, Dec 16th, 2025 (10:54 am) - Score 8,480
eSim-on-a-Smartphone

Banking and money management app provider Revolut, which earlier this year revealed plans to launch a full domestic mobile service for UK consumers with unlimited calls, texts, and 5G data (mobile broadband), has – after a long wait – finally started to deploy the new service to customers for an introductory offer of just £12.50 a month.

The company has previously launched a limited eSIM based mobile service for roaming travellers (here), but the new service goes beyond that and will initially be made available to those who signed up to their waitlist earlier in the year. General access for other customers is then expected to follow in January 2026.

NOTE: Revolut Mobile’s eSIM service for the UK will run on Vodafone’s 5G network.

The Revolut Mobile service is powered by Gigs, the operating system for mobile services (Revolut Ltd acts as an agent on its behalf). As above, early adopters will pay a “special early-bird rate” of just £12.50 a month if they sign up before 30th of March 2026 (after that it’ll cost £14.99), which gets you unlimited 5G data, calls, and texts at home, with a 20GB (GigaBytes) data roaming allowance across Europe and the US.

The entire service can also be managed within the Revolut app, allowing customers to activate a plan, keeping their existing number or selecting a new one.

Additional Features of Revolut Mobile

➤ Global messaging: customers travelling to more than 80 countries (beyond EEA and US), can stay connected with Messaging Pass, an allowance that provides low-bandwidth data for messaging and other apps.*

➤ Multiple numbers, one plan: customers can have up to three separate numbers on a single plan (starting from £2 extra per month). Perfect for easily separating work and personal life, or for obtaining a number just for merchant sign-ups, protecting your primary number from unwanted calls/texts.

➤ VIP numbers: customers can select new numbers from a range of exclusive VIP numbers for an enhanced personal touch, at £10 per month.

➤ Security: all plans include a complimentary NordVPN subscription to ensure secure and private connections.

Revolut’s loyalty program, RevPoints, also integrates with their mobile plans, allowing customers to pay for or discount their plan using their points.

Hadi Nasrallah, General Manager of Telco at Revolut, said:

“Revolut Mobile is more than just another mobile service, it’s a truly differentiated alternative designed to change the industry. Our goal is simple: offer the best service, at the best price, leveraging the best user experience. We’re bringing true innovation with features such as multiple numbers & global messaging, while removing any hassle or hidden fees from the process.”

The launch of yet another eSIM based virtual mobile operator wouldn’t normally be big news, since a new one seems to pop up almost every other week. But Revolut’s entry into the market could be much more significant, not only due to how cheap it is, but because the company can tap into and market it to their existing UK base of 12 million consumers.
